Abstract

The invention discloses a kind of self-service nursing system controlled based on eyes, including information acquisition module and message processing module, described information acquisition module, for gathering the face-image of user, and image is passed to into message processing module;Described information processing module, user's face-image for collecting to information acquisition module is processed, the eye motion of detection user simultaneously tracks its sight line motion, and eye motion is resolved to into user's instruction to be assigned according to established rule, and instruction is passed to into instruction performing module;The instruction performing module, the command content that the user being resolved to for execution information processing module assigns.Operational order is assigned by way of eye motion and sight line motion combine, can more be guaranteed that system receives the accuracy of instruction, be reduced maloperation, and several functions can be provided.

Description

A kind of self-service nursing system controlled based on eyes
Technical field
The present invention relates to a kind of self-service nursing system, more particularly to a kind of self-service nursing system controlled based on eyes.
Background technology
Currently for the nursing of the disability personnel such as paralysis, mutilation, mostly family members or engagement nurse's nursing.But it is long-term Nursery work will consume substantial amounts of human cost, monetary cost and time cost, while by the physiology and the heart of nursing staff Reason demand also usually cannot accurately be understood and meet.
In the last few years, the research for self-service nursing system is also more and more, but major part is required for being manipulated by caregiver Realizing a certain care actions, this mode is for the disability personnel such as paralysis, mutilation for remote control or control panel Then cannot be suitable for completely.
Currently, Visual Trace Technology has developed very ripe as the means of man-machine interaction.If can be by this technology It is applied in self-service nursing system, the nursing of the disability personnel such as paralysis, mutilation will be significantly facilitated.Patent CN 2015203875965 to be related to a kind of eye control full automatic nursing bed, and which passes through to track is realized to full-automatic shield by nursing staff's sight line The operation and adjustment of reason bed.On the one hand but, due to by the unicity of the particularity and care environments of nursing staff's health, Unconscious can be rested in manipulation instruction region unavoidably by the sight line of nursing staff, maloperation occurs.On the other hand, nursed During long-term and uninteresting rehabilitation nursing, often fluctuation in psychological condition to personnel there is, and needs obtain the external world and timely draw Lead and dredge, but this also imply that nursing staff must 24 hours it is on duty, in addition for part disability personnel demand not Correctly can be understood.
The content of the invention
For the defect that such scheme is present, the present invention is provided a kind of self-service nursing system controlled based on eyes, is passed through The eye motion of detection user simultaneously tracks its sight line and moves, and understands and complete its command content assigned, including nursing calling, Manipulation is automatic care bed, multimedia video is selected and plays, long-distance video is conversed, edit word etc..

Embodiment
As shown in figure 1, a kind of self-service nursing system controlled based on eyes, including information acquisition module, information processing mould Image for gathering the face-image of user, and is passed to letter by block and instruction performing module, described information acquisition module Breath processing module;Described information processing module, the user's face-image for collecting to information acquisition module are processed, The eye motion of detection user simultaneously tracks its sight line motion, and it is wanted that eye motion is resolved to user according to established rule The instruction assigned, and instruction is passed to into instruction performing module;The instruction performing module, for execution information processing module solution The command content that the user for analysing assigns.
When detecting that sight line resides in the time of instruction area more than threshold value, eye motion is detected, judges whether which meets Established rule, sets up the one-to-one relationship of user's eye motion and direction of visual lines and command content if meeting, and solves phase separation The instruction of the instruction area answered, control instruction performing module perform corresponding action.Established rule is opened for eyes and closes action generation Quantizating index, can such as be frequency of wink or closed-eye time etc..
Preferably, if meeting established rule, illuminating state indicator lamp, when instruction performing module has performed corresponding action Afterwards, OFF state indicator lamp.
Preferably, performing module is instructed to include:It is local wired or wireless electronic notification device, controllable automatic care bed, many The audio-visual broadcasting of media and display device, long-distance video call module.Select there is provided nursing calling, multimedia video and play, The functions such as long-distance video call, editor's word.
In terms of particular hardware, information acquisition module and message processing module are integrated into self-service nursing system main frame 1, such as Fig. 2 It is shown.CMOS camera 1-1 and infrared lamp 1-2 are used for Real-time Collection user's face-image, and self-service shield is shown on display screen 1-4 The various functions instruction that reason system possesses(As shown in Figure 3), can be selected by eyes and be operated, status indicator lamp 1-3 is used Recognize successfully in the resident instruction area of instruction sight line long-time.Self-service nursing system main frame 1 is based on ARM core processors, adopts Android system, possesses multimedia video and selects and playing function, long-distance video call function and copy editor's function.Additionally, Automatic care bed 2 control module is connected by RS485, the operation to bed body is realized;Hospital's calling system is accessed by IO, it is real Call function is nursed now.
In terms of concrete function, as a example by adjusting care bed function.After system starts, the face figure of Real-time Collection user Picture, the sight line motion and eye motion to user are detected and stored.When user's long-time(Such as 3 seconds)Watch display attentively After device " adjustment care bed " functional module, status indicator lamp 1-3 is lighted, and user completes eye motion according to established rule(Example As 3 blinks are completed in 2 seconds), system selectes " adjustment care bed " functional module and simultaneously enters submenu, and status indicator lamp extinguishes 1- 3.User's long-time(Such as 3 seconds)Watch display attentively " above to bend one's legs " after functional module, status indicator lamp lights 1-3, user Eye motion is completed according to established rule(3 blinks are completed in 2 seconds for example), system assigns " above bending one's legs " and orders and pass through RS485 passes to automatic care bed 2 control module, and automatic care bed thigh support post rises certain distance(Such as 10cm), Status indicator lamp 1-3 extinguishes.
